IN YORKSHIRE

REPORTED OVERWHELMING

ADOPTION

LONDON, 15th Nov

Secrecy is maintained in Yorkshire, but it is reported that the proposals were overwhelmingly adopted. To-day 7442 miners returned to work, r nking a total working of .338,153. FURTHER ASSISTANCE FROM RUSSIA MOSCOW, 16th Nov. It is announced that Soviet trade unions remitted a further £65,000 to the British miners.
